Karl Burke remains in no rush to throw Zeus Olympios in at the deep end in spite of an excellent victory in the Best Odds On The Betfair Exchange Superior Mile at Haydock.


A winner on his Kempton debut in early January before following up with a dominant display at Thirsk last month, the Night Of Thunder colt dealt with a significant rise in class as he looked to complete his hat-trick in the Group Three curtain-raiser on Merseyside.


Always taking a trip highly under William Buick, Zeus Olympios got well once asked to extend and was he was well on leading as he passed the post with two lengths in turn over Excellent Believe.

Burke, who saddled Holloway Boy to declare this prize 12 months ago, said of his newest victor: "He's always worked nicely and William said after a furlong he knew he was on a really nice horse.


"He's a beautiful horse with a great mind, however I was a bit concerned whether I was doing the ideal thing dropping him in this grade on his 3rd run. He ran quite green at Thirsk last time.


"He had an implemented break not long after he came to us and all he did last winter was improve physically, he's done the exact same this summer once we've got him going and I think he'll improve again from three to 4 with another winter on his back."

Considering future strategies, the handler added: "He's won a Group Three now so he can't reverse from that, but I do not really wish to toss him in unfathomable yet.


"I'll take a look and see what's readily available, but I understand there's not a lot offered over a mile.


"I certainly wouldn't believe we'll travel him (abroad) this winter season, however I'll have to have a chat with Sheikh Mohammed Obaid (owner) and see where we go."
